Cleanrooms are not static but dynamic production areas in critical contamination environments. People and goods are constantly in motion. Installations, production lines, and machinery require periodic adjustment and redesign according to the specific production requirements of different pharmaceuticals or semiconductor products.

The pertaining standard, ISO 14644-3, requires cleanroom operators to provide periodic evidence of the in-situ Air flow situation through airflow mapping studies supported by high-purity cleanroom foggers (air flow mappers).

Sistema’s afm-neo cleanroom fogger series consisting of the afm40-dual I afm35-neo I afm24-neo, and the 2024 launched afm cube makes use of unique and suitable for this specific purpose, designed stainless steel high-performance piezoelectric modules to generate up to 6,4 m3/min
226 ft/min with max. Fog density Of 866 ml/min to provide a visualised range of up to 10 m (afm40-dual performance data). This enables
every type, from minor to large-scale contamination-free, smoke and airflow mapping studies in clean rooms, sterile rooms, medical surgery rooms, and iso suites. All devices of Sistema’s afm-neo series are operated with di water or wifi water as a single media.

Key features Sistema AFM35 | 24 New 40 Dual
– flexible control of fog volume, density and airflow via built-in fan (controllable from 0 to 100 % output) and selectable number of blocks in operation
– multiple fog spot design (possibility of working with a single afm-neo at several locations at the same time)
– wireless remote control (opt.) For device functionality, switch & flash mode, fan up/down, 4-3-2-1 block run
– media tank filling on the fly (opt.)
– built-in redundancy and up to 5 years of warranty
– sanitisable with 6% hydrogen peroxide or calcium hypochlorite 0,2 ml/100ml or isopropyl alcohol
– generating an ideal fog droplet size range (measured 5 cm above piezo at 7° c water temp. And before recombination effects)

< 0.3 µm – 12 % OF GENERATED DROPLETS
0.3 µm – 0.5 µm 36 % …
0.5 µm – 1.0 µm 24 % …
1.0 µm – 5.0 µm 20 % …
> 5.0 µm 8 % …

Typical applications for Sistema AFM35 | 24 New 40 Dual
– airflow recovery tests guided by iso 14644-3 annex b12
– airflow visualisation tests guided by iso 14644-3 annex b7
– USP 797 in-situ airflow analysis and USP 800 compound pharmacy airflow tests
– airflow tests for NSF 49 and bio-safety cabinets
– airflow requirements using semiconductor clean room guidelines and guided by federal standard 209e
– containment transport studies on process tools
– optimisation of equipment locations
– tracking routes of air infiltration into cleanrooms
– pressure balancing (rooms and spaces)
– operators training
